NEW DELHI: The railway ministry in collaboration with Google has launched rail heritage digitisation project. The project is a first of its kind to showcase country’s rail heritage to national and international audience in an online story-telling platform.

India Railways has a history of more than 165 years and has a rich heritage that includes the Imperial and the princely railways.

“Digitization of rail heritage provides opportunity to contextualize artifact and other heritage assets with the stories thus becoming more meaningful to next generation. Digital heritage also removes bottleneck of being physically there and thus providing universal access to the large repository of knowledge,” the railway ministry said in a release.

“Being a 165 year old organisation, the Railways has a lot of material which we need to preserve and leave behind for posterity,” rail minister Piyush Goyal said.
